This ready to fly RC plane can hover vertically or fly as a plane with the click of a button. It does automatic loops and rolls, also with the press of a button. It's very easy to fly in 6G stabilized mode. Find it here https://bit.ly/SGF22

Pros
280mm wingspan flying model of the F22.
Ready to fly with all needed equipment. You just provide 4 AA batteries for the transmitter.
Four channel aircraft with control of throttle, ailerons, ,elevator, and rudder. Rudder control is achieved through differential thrust of the plane's two motors.
Weighs 83 grams with included battery. This plane does not require registration in most countries.
Includes bright LED bars under the leading edge of the wings.
Powered by two 8623 brushed coreless motor.
Constructed of crash resistant EPP foam.
Powered by 3.7V 850mah LiPo battery (red JST connector) which provides about 11 minutes of flight time.
Fully stabilized in 6D mode allowing even beginner fliers to easily take to the air. But also has 3D mode without angle restrictions for aerobatic flying.
Includes an automatic stunt button that enables beginner pilots to do automatic aileron rolls and loops.
Transmitter control range is up to 200 meters (although this plane gets hard to see at 100 meters).

Cons
Brushed motor airplane. Its motor will eventually fail with time.
Energy absorbing rubber nosecone is very flimsy. It really doesn't absorb much energy in a crash.
